Short Course Tutors

Experienced tutors are required to help build our short course portfolio! We are seeking tutors to submit proposals for innovative new courses that will complement and enhance our existing portfolio.

About the Role

Supporting learners to navigate their specialist subject to maximise their academic and/or professional development, with relevant and engaging content, aligned to the subject and learning objectives.

Utilise your industry skills and experience to design and organise your short course, including any associated administration.

With an awareness of related activities, resources and events in the East Midlands you will deliver and manage your short course to make a positive contribution.

Build rapport with learners through an enthusiastic and confident approach to delivery. The courses are fee paying - so an emphasis on customer service and value for money is paramount.

You'll receive a management fee for preparing and delivering your short course, this will be discussed and negotiated with Aimee Bollu.

About our Courses

Our principle is that we change lives by championing a civic, as much as an academic mission, and we are committed to our role helping to transform society. We run an impressive portfolio of short courses that take place during the daytimes, evenings, weekends and summer holidays. We offer a vibrant learning atmosphere that encourages creativity and experimentation in our short course students, whether professionals enhancing their CV or beginners taking their first steps.
